Output 8508d095301ae3e1cd310428aedf4354102a9b71c8c35fbbaec318e304abe0e8:0

value
117587672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59e8c5aa14785a243c67af42fe9b15a7aea16aa0 OP_EQUAL
address
MG6ZDo1CUWJhqvRZpqCAcvfdVk29gE9Ey2
transaction
8508d095301ae3e1cd310428aedf4354102a9b71c8c35fbbaec318e304abe0e8
spent
true